Egypt achieved a historic milestone on June 22, 2026, clinching their first World Cup victory by defeating New Zealand 3-1. This momentous win, secured in their fourth tournament appearance, marks a significant step towards advancing to the knockout stage.

New Zealand took an early lead in the 15th minute with a goal from Finn Surman. However, Egypt mounted a strong comeback in the second half. Mustafa Zizo equalized in the 58th minute with a header, assisted by Mohamed Hany. Nine minutes later, star player Mohamed Salah scored the go-ahead goal, assisted by Zizo, marking his 68th goal for the national team.

Trezeguet sealed the victory with a late header from a Salah assist. In the same group, Belgium drew 0-0 with Iran. After two matches, Egypt leads Group G with four points, followed by Belgium with two, and New Zealand and Iran with one point each. Egypt will face Iran in their final group match, while Belgium plays New Zealand.
